S8 K4 V2 Cu2 is a quaternary semiconductor compound containing sulfur, potassium, vanadium, and copper elements. This is a specialized research-phase material with potential applications in photovoltaic and electronic device engineering where mixed-valence metal sulfides offer tunable band gaps and carrier transport properties.
